AUTM 270 - Gas Eng Drivability Diagnosis AUTM 270 - Gas Eng Drivability Diagnosis 4 Credit Hour(s) / 6 Billing Hour(s) This course prepares students for ASE and State of Michigan certification testing in this subject area. Topics include theory and operation, maintenance, diagnosis, and repair of engine mechanical integrity, fuel delivery systems, powertrain computer systems, and air induction and exhaust systems. This course meets NATEF Master Automotive Service Technology (MAST) standards for engine performance.
